Liverpool players were seen carrying wreaths in memory of their late teammate Diogo Jota at the funeral for the Portugal forward and his brother, Andre Silva.

Captain Virgil van Dijk and defender Andy Robertson led members of the squad, which included manager Arne Slot, Darwin Nunez and others, to the chapel in Gondomar where the service was held.

Robertson and van Dijk held wreaths in the shape of red football shirts bearing Jota and Silva’s numbers 20 and 30.
